From a safety viewpoint, it is excellent to have many people back house who know where you will be. I forward any flight or accommodation confirmations to my loved ones and Skype with them numerous occasions a week to let them know what I am up to. That way, if ever I disappear for a few days, my household will know instantly and will be in a position to know where I was staying at that time. It takes just a couple of minutes but really improves your security.

It is important to have complete travel insurance that will cover all your planned activities If you take drugs, then bring extra. It is also a excellent notion to bring a letter from your physician outlining what medication you are on. If you are travelling inside the EU, have a valid European Overall health Insurance coverage Card (EHIC) with you.

Understand whether you can take these products in your carry-on or if you have to verify a bag to take them. There are not a lot of items that TSA and other relevant organizations totally prohibits, compared to the number of issues that are allowed. However, many products are only permitted when they are packed in your checked bag. Investigation your questionable items and find out if they are only permissible when checked.
